一種基於組合迭代優化的終端直通系統資源分配方法
2023-07-23 05:48:41 1
專利名稱:一種基於組合迭代優化的終端直通系統資源分配方法
技術領域:
本發明涉及一種基於組合迭代優化的終端直通系統資源分配方法。
背景技術:
下一代無線通信系統將提高本地數據 服務作為熱點問題,通過頻譜資源復用技術,本地數據速率可以大幅度提升。然而非註冊頻段復用不便於本地服務提供商確保一個穩定可控的環境。因此,註冊頻段的接入受到廣泛關注。目前,終端直通通信(Device-to-Device,D2D)作為下一代通信系統的技術組成部分,可以在蜂窩網絡的下層運作,從而提高頻譜效率。在D2D通信中,用戶利用蜂窩資源向彼此發送數據信號是通過一個直接的鏈路來完成,而不是通過基站,用戶的直接通信只是受到基站的控制。近幾年,D2D提高頻譜利用率的潛在作用促使了大量的研究工作,而D2D也被看作是下一代蜂窩網絡支持的關鍵技術特徵。雖然D2D帶來頻譜效率以及系統容量的提升,但由於頻譜共享而引起了蜂窩網絡的幹擾。因此,需要制定有效的幹擾協調機制以確保蜂窩通信的性能水平。現有的一些研究針對D2D功率控制,以限制同頻幹擾;有研究者提出,利用多輸入多輸出(MIMO)傳輸機制防止來自蜂窩下行對D2D接收端的幹擾;進一步的,為了提高小區內頻譜復用增益,有研究者致力於合適地匹配蜂窩和D2D用戶共享相同資源。在相關文獻中,提出過一種貪婪啟發式算法,利用信道狀態信息減少對主蜂窩網絡的幹擾。另一方面,有研究將重點轉向資源分配機制,通過跟蹤遠近幹擾防止有害幹擾信號,並且識別幹擾蜂窩用戶以有效使用上行頻帶。最近的研究提供了對蜂窩和D2D連結之間優化資源分配和功率控制的相關分析,評估了單小區場景下和曼哈頓網格環境下的D2D系統性能。基於現有研究工作,通過合適的資源管理限制對蜂窩網絡的幹擾,D2D通信能夠有效提高系統吞吐量。然而,將蜂窩資源分配給D2D通信的過程具有極高的複雜度,並且很少有研究考慮多個D2D連結對和蜂窩用戶共享頻譜資源的情況。
發明內容
本發明的目的在於本發明提出一種基於組合迭代優化的終端直通系統資源分配方法,能簡化蜂窩資源分配給D2D通信的過程,並實現多個D2D連結對和蜂窩用戶共享頻譜資源,能進一步提聞系統效率。本發明的目的是通過以下技術方案來實現的一種基於組合迭代優化的終端直通系統資源分配方法,它包含以下步驟I)在分配過程初始,基站收集所有D2D用戶對的位置信息,計算信道增益ve(k),
,並設置迭代回合數t = 0,初始D2D用戶對的權值均相
等,設置固定的權值縮減量A>0 ;2 )檢測信道增益{vc (k)}
a.若對信道c (蜂窩用戶c所佔頻譜資源,W^l,2,…,0),不存在D2D組合包Dk滿足咖X =Z碼^,則更新權值4+1 = a ^迭代回合數t=t+l,進入下一回合,返回步驟2);b.若存在信道c (蜂窩用戶c所佔頻譜資源)、存在D2D組合包Dk滿足
4,並且滿足上式的不同Dk無交集,則分配蜂窩用戶c的信道給Dk中所
有的D2D用戶對,進入步驟4);c 否則,進入步驟3);
3)若存在信道c (蜂窩用戶c所佔頻譜資源)、存在D2D組合包Dk滿足
,並且滿足上式的不同Dk存在交集,則更新權值< =4+5,這裡
S= A/i作為權值微調(i為大於I的整數因子),迭代回合數t=t+l,返回步驟2);若所有的D2D連結對均獲得頻譜資源或者所有的蜂窩信道均被分配,則算法結束,否則迭代回合數t=t+l,返回步驟2)。所述的D2D用戶對的距離d不超過其最大通訊距離L。本發明方法的有益效果在於通過多次迭代判斷過程,找出逼近最優解的分配結果,同時將D2D通信對進行組合,以最大化系統容量為目標,分配蜂窩資源給組合後的D2D包簡化了蜂窩資源分配給D2D通信的過程,並實現多個D2D連結對和蜂窩用戶共享頻譜資源,從而,使計算複雜度大幅降低。
圖I為本發明的原理示意圖;圖2為本發明與其他分配算法的系統和速率對比圖。
具體實施例方式下面結合附圖進一步描述本發明的技術方案,但要求保護的範圍並不局限於所述。一種基於組合迭代優化的終端直通系統資源分配方法,它包含以下步驟I)在分配過程初始,基站收集所有D2D用戶對的位置信息,計算信道增益'(k),
/ 11,2,...,6),%£'(1,2,一,^1,並設置迭代回合數七=0,初始020用戶對的權值^均相
等,設置固定的權值縮減量A>0 ;2 )檢測信道增益{vc (k)}a.若對信道c (蜂窩用戶c所佔頻譜資源,不存在D2D組合包Dk滿足K=ILa <,則更新權值4+1 = 4-A,迭代回合數t=t+i,進入下一回合,返回步驟2);b.若存在信道c (蜂窩用戶c所佔頻譜資源)、存在D2D組合包Dk滿足咖X =Em < ,並且滿足上式的不同Dk無交集,則分配蜂窩用戶C的信道給Dk中所有的D2D用戶對,進入步驟4);
c 否則,進入步驟3);3)若存在信道c (蜂窩用戶c所佔頻譜資源)、存在D2D組合包Dk滿足
權利要求
1.一種基於組合迭代優化的終端直通系統資源分配方法,其主要特徵在於它包含以下步驟 O在分配過程初始,基站收集所有D2D用戶對的位置信息,計算信道增益V。(k),/ 丨1,2,...,0)^{1,2,-.,^1,並設置迭代回合數七=0,初始020用戶對的權值丨4丨均相等,設置固定的權值縮減量A>0 ; 2)檢測信道增益Ivc(k)} a.若對信道(3(蜂窩用戶(所佔頻譜資源,^^<^1,2,...,0),不存在020組合包隊滿足 心,則更新權值= < —氣迭代回合數t=t+1,進入下一回合,返回步驟2); b.若存在信道c(蜂窩用戶c所佔頻譜資源)、存在D2D組合包Dk滿足 並且滿足上式的不同Dk無交集,則分配蜂窩用戶c的信道給Dk中所有的D2D用戶對,進入步驟4); c.否則,進入步驟3);3)若存在信道c(蜂窩用戶c所佔頻譜資源)、存在D2D組合包Dk滿足,並且滿足上式的不同Dk存在交集,則更新權值< = < + '這裡δ=Δ/ 作為權值微調(i為大於I的整數因子),迭代回合數t=t+l,返回步驟2); 若所有的D2D連結對均獲得頻譜資源或者所有的蜂窩信道均被分配,則算法結束,否則迭代回合數t=t+l,返回步驟2)。
2.根據權利要求I所述的基於組合迭代優化的終端直通系統資源分配方法,其主要特徵在於所述的D2D用戶對的距離d不超過其最大通訊距離L。
全文摘要
本發明公開了一種基於組合迭代優化的終端直通系統資源分配方法,包含以下步驟1)在分配過程初始,基站收集所有D2D用戶對的位置信息,計算信道增益;)2)檢測信道增益;3)若存在信道c、存在D2D組合包Dk滿足條件,則更新權值,迭代回合數,返回步驟2);若所有的D2D連結對均獲得頻譜資源或者所有的蜂窩信道均被分配,則算法結束,否則迭代回合數,返回步驟2)。本發明的有益效果是通過多次迭代判斷過程,找出逼近最優解的分配結果,同時將D2D通信對進行組合,以最大化系統容量為目標,簡化了蜂窩資源分配給D2D通信的過程,並實現多個D2D連結對和蜂窩用戶共享頻譜資源,從而,使計算複雜度大幅降低。
文檔編號H04W72/04GK102769917SQ20121024757
公開日2012年11月7日 申請日期2012年7月17日 優先權日2012年7月17日
發明者宋令陽 申請人:遵義天義利威機電有限責任公司